- Hire a cleaning service. A spotlessly clean home is essential; dirt will turn off a prospect faster than anything.
 - Mow your lawn, and be sure toys and yard equipment are put away.
 - Serve cookies, coffee, and soft drinks. It creates a welcoming touch. But be sure the kitchen has been cleaned up; use disposable cups so the sink doesnt fill up.
 - Lock up your valuables, jewelry, and money. Although the real estate salesperson will be on site during the open house, its impossible to watch everyone all the time.
 - Turn on all the lights. Even in the daytime, incandescent lights add sparkle.
 - Send your pets to a neighbor or take them outside. If thats not possible, crate them or confine them to one room (a basement or bath), and let the salesperson know where to find them.
 - Leave. Its awkward for prospective buyers to look in your closets and express their opinions of your home with you there.
